Output 59da30398269faeb6eaeb6d7331b20e9cb51a5eabeafe198aa50b9a72e4eaa89:0

value
24698
script pubkey
OP_0 OP_PUSHBYTES_20 53d2193a8c8f90909f0b7be8b77a13ff131fcd78
address
bc1q20fpjw5v37gfp8ct005tw7snluf3lntczkclj2
transaction
59da30398269faeb6eaeb6d7331b20e9cb51a5eabeafe198aa50b9a72e4eaa89
spent
true